The Process of Replacing Your Door Hardware

Before any new hardware is installed, our technician thoroughly assesses your existing door and frame. This crucial step involves checking for proper door alignment, worn strike plates, or any issues with the jamb's integrity. Many lock failures stem not from the lock itself, but from underlying door problems like a sagging hinge or a soft frame that cannot properly anchor a new deadbolt.

Once the door's foundation is sound, we proceed with the physical installation. This includes carefully removing the old deadbolt, knob, or lever set. We then ensure the new hardware fits perfectly into the existing bore holes, making adjustments as needed. Finally, the new lock is securely installed, strike plates are reinforced, and the mechanism is tested for smooth, effortless operation, often keyed to your existing house key upon request.

Addressing Common Lock Failure Symptoms

Recognizing the signs that your locks need replacing can prevent security lapses. If you find yourself having to jiggle a key repeatedly to make the cylinder turn, or if the lock mechanism feels loose within the door, these are clear indicators of internal wear or damage. Such issues compromise your security and convenience, making your home more vulnerable to forced entry or simply frustrating daily use.

Outdated hardware also presents a significant security risk. Locks installed decades ago may lack modern anti-picking or anti-bumping features, and their internal components often suffer from corrosion or fatigue. Upgrading to Grade 1 or Grade 2 commercial-rated residential hardware provides enhanced resistance to physical attacks and everyday wear, giving you peace of mind in your Dupont Circle home.

What to Expect During a Residential Lock Replacement

When you schedule a lock replacement with Q 24/7 Lock Service, the process begins with a detailed on-site assessment. Our technician will review your current door hardware, identify any underlying issues with the door or frame, and discuss your security needs and aesthetic preferences. We carry a selection of common residential deadbolts, knob sets, and lever sets in various finishes.

After agreeing on the appropriate hardware and the job's scope, the installation proceeds. We ensure all components are fitted with precision, from the internal mechanism to the exterior trim. This includes verifying latch throw, deadbolt engagement, and the overall feel of the new lock. The final step involves thorough testing and handing over your new keys, along with any relevant usage instructions.
